Ayna 54- Benin 2

Saim continues his journey through Benin with a stop in the capital of Porto Novo where many of the buildings are of the colonial era and the market is full of clothing, food and crafts. In Ouidah, which long ago served as the “point of no return” for captured slaves on their way to North and South America, and is now the site of a monument erected to the memory of those people forced from their homes and families, Saim happens upon the city’s annual Voodoo Festival. The main activities take place on the beach near the monument and feature vibrant, colorful costumes, dancing, music, drum beating and singing. Kings of various tribes attend the festivities and make themselves accessible to anyone who would like to speak with them.
